Oracle Autonomous Database is now available on Oracle Database@Azure.

Oracle and Microsoft have announced that Oracle Autonomous Database is now available on Oracle Database@Azure in the Microsoft Azure East U.S. region. This is the second time an Oracle database service is running on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I) in Azure data centers. Oracle will manage the Oracle Autonomous Database cloud service, allowing customers to accelerate application innovation and development speed, and migrate their existing Oracle databases to the cloud.

Advantages of Oracle Autonomous Database on OCI in Azure

With Oracle Autonomous Database running on OCI in Azure data centers, developers can easily provision a leading industry data platform that can accommodate any data model or development for any use case. This eliminates or reduces complex and lengthy integrations. With this fully managed and fully functional option, application developers gain access to large-scale database services with the highest performance, security, and availability features.

Oracle Autonomous Database can accelerate development speed with an integrated low-code development platform called Oracle APEX, a comprehensive set of data engineering tools called Data Studio, a machine learning notebook interface for data scientists, and easy access to data lakes with support for the Apache Iceberg open table format and Delta Share open data sharing protocol. Developers can easily use SQL, JSON documents, graphs, geospatial data, text, ML, and vector similarity search from a unified interface and a single database to quickly build new solutions and add new features.

Additionally, Oracle Autonomous Database can accelerate application innovation with integrated AI capabilities and a wide selection of large language model (LLM) models. Developers and data scientists can easily enable RegAug Generation (RAG) through their proprietary unstructured data in various formats, such as PDFs, images, videos, and audio clips, using the Oracle database’s integrated vector processing capabilities, called AI Vector Search.

Benefits for Customers

Customers using Oracle Database@Azure on OCI in Azure data centers benefit from:
The ability to build new cloud-native applications using OCI and Azure technologies, including Azure’s wide range of development and AI services.
Flexible options to simplify and speed up the migration of their Oracle databases to the cloud, including support for proven migration tools like Oracle Zero-Downtime Migration.
The highest level of Oracle database performance, scale, and availability, along with feature and pricing parity with OCI.
Simplicity, security, and low latency to build integrated solutions with Autonomous Database and Azure services.
Consistency with on-premises deployments of Oracle Database and Oracle Exadata, reducing the need for restructuring or re-platforming solutions.
A unified customer experience and support from Oracle and Microsoft.
Simplified purchasing and the ability to leverage Oracle and Microsoft licenses, commitments, and discount programs.
The assurance of a unified service and architecture, tested and supported by two of the most trusted names in the cloud.
